Item 5. Other Events
Additional Accounts: As of July 1, 1996 (the "Addition Date"), Greenwood Trust
Company ("Greenwood"), on behalf of the holder of the Seller Certificate,
designated certain Discover Card accounts originated by Greenwood to be added
to the Trust as Accounts pursuant to Section 2.10(c) of the Pooling and
Servicing Agreement (the "Pooling and Servicing Agreement"), dated as of
October 1, 1993, between Greenwood as Master Services, Servicer and Seller and
First Bank National Association (successor trustee to Bank of America Illinois
and Continental Bank, National Association) as Trustee, as amended. The
aggregate amount of Receivables billed to the Additional Accounts as of the
Addition Date was $1,013,866,308.46. After giving effect to the
inclusion of the Additional Accounts, the Aggregate Amount of Receivables in
the Trust on the Addition Date was 14,242,192,142.08.
